Our verdict is Benign. The variant received -11 ACMG points: 0P and 11B. BP4_ModerateBP6BS1BS2
The NM_177438.3(DICER1):c.5738A>G(p.Lys1913Arg)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.000052 in 1,614,026 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Conflicting classifications of pathogenicity (no stars).

The p.K1913R variant (also known as c.5738A>G), located in coding exon 26 of the DICER1 gene, results from an A to G substitution at nucleotide position 5738. The lysine at codon 1913 is replaced by arginine, an amino acid with highly similar properties. This amino acid position is highly conserved in available vertebrate species. In addition, the in silico prediction for this alteration is inconclusive. Since supporting evidence is limited at this time, the clinical significance of this alteration remains unclear. -

This variant was observed in the ICSL laboratory as part of a predisposition screen in an ostensibly healthy population. It had not been previously curated by ICSL or reported in the Human Gene Mutation Database (HGMD: prior to June 1st, 2018), and was therefore a candidate for classification through an automated scoring system. Utilizing variant allele frequency, disease prevalence and penetrance estimates, and inheritance mode, an automated score was calculated to assess if this variant is too frequent to cause the disease. Based on the score and internal cut-off values, a variant classified as likely benign is not then subjected to further curation. The score for this variant resulted in a classification of likely benign for this disease. -

The DICER1 c.5738A>G (p.Lys1913Arg) missense change has a maximum subpopulation frequency of 0.042% in gnomAD v2.1.1 (https://gnomad.broadinstitute.org/). The in silico tool REVEL predicts a benign effect on protein function and no splicing effects are predicted, but to our knowledge these predictions have not been confirmed by functional studies. This variant has been reported in one individual with prolactinoma (PMID: 34313605). To our knowledge, this variant has not been reported in individuals with DICER1-associated tumors. In summary, the evidence currently available is insufficient to determine the clinical significance of this variant. It has therefore been classified as of uncertain significance. -

The frequency of this variant in the general population, 0.00042 (15/35440 chromosomes in Latino/Admixed American subpopulation, http://gnomad.broadinstitute.org), is higher than would generally be expected for pathogenic variants in this gene. In the published literature, the variant has been reported in an individual affected with a prolactin pituitary adenoma and secondary amenorrhoea (PMID: 34313605 (2021)). Analysis of this variant using bioinformatics tools for the prediction of the effect of amino acid changes on protein structure and function yielded predictions that this variant is damaging. Based on the available information, we are unable to determine the clinical significance of this variant. -
